Used as a preservative — Codex also lists it as acidity regulator.
Acetic acid is the acid of vinegar, used as an acidity regulator and preservative in pickles, sauces, dressings and bread. Glacial acetic acid is the concentrated form handled by manufacturers rather than sold as vinegar.

What it is made from
Produced industrially by carbonylating methanol, and by fermentation where vinegar is wanted rather than the pure acid. The synthetic and fermented routes give the same molecule but are labelled differently, and only the fermented route may be called vinegar.
